English Language Secure Test
After the polemic on the beginning of this year about English Tests, ETS is no longer licensed by the Home Office to award Test of English for International Communication (TOEIC) and Test of English as a Foreign Language (TOEFL) iBT tests for UK immigration purposes. Because of this, customers should use another test provider.
If you are applying from the following countries you need to book a secure English language test:
- Aruba,
- Benin,
- Bermuda,
- French Polynesia,
- Greenland,
- Guam,
- Guinea,
- Haiti,
- Honduras,
- Kyrgyzstan,
- Mali,
- Mauritania,
- Netherlands Antilles,
- Nicaragua,
- Northern Mariana Islands,
- Swaziland,
- Tajikistan,
- Togo,
- Virgin Islands,
- West Bank.
If the visa you are applying for asks you to prove your English language ability, you should use the approved English Language tests list provided here: Approved English Language Tests. The guide for your visa category will also show details of the level of test you must pass.
